WORLD WRESTLING ENTERTAINMENT NEWS

10/12 Raw TV results from Indianapolis, IN: Big Show over Chris Jericho via CO; Jillian Hall over Mickie James to capture the Divas title; Melina over Jililan Hall to capture the Divas title; Cody Rhodes over Ted DiBiase Jr. & John Cena in a three-way; Jack Swagger over MVP; Kofi Kingston over Evan Bourne; Kelly Kelly, Gail Kim & Maria Menounos over Alicia Fox, Beth Phoenix & Rosa Mendes; and Ted DiBiase Jr. & Cody Rhodes over John Cena & Randy Orton. Dark match was Primo over Jamie Noble; and taped for Superstars was Mark Henry vs. Chris Masters.

10/12 Smackdown house show results from Pikeville, KY: Cryme Tyme over The Hart Dynasty; R-Truth over Drew McIntyre; Eve Torres & Melina over The Bella Twins; Sheamus over Shelton Benjamin; John Morrison over Dolph Ziggler; Kane over Matt Hardy; Christian, Hurricane & Tommy Dreamer over William Regal, Kozlov & Jackson; and Rey Mysterio over CM Punk.
Smackdown/ECW tape TV tonight in Louisville with Batista vs. Rey Mysterio; and the ECW main event is William Regal & Zack Ryder vs. Yoshi Tatsu & Christian.

There is also a Smackdown tour of Mexico this coming week starting in Monterrey on Thursday with Undertaker, Rey Mysterio, Batista, CM Punk, Chris Jericho, Kane, Matt Hardy, John Morrison, Dolph Ziggler, Finlay, Cryme Tyme, Christian, and Michelle McCool all listed as appearing.

As noted during Raw, the Diva trades are as follows: Melina and Eve Torres traded from Smackdown to Raw; Beth Phoenix and Mickie James from Raw to Smackdown; Rosa Mendes from Raw to ECW; and The Bella Twins from ECW to Raw. One source noted the trades were just to change things up, and that there may be more roster changes coming. Melina is an interesting one because she was upset following the last draft when she was moved from Raw to Smackdown and believed that she and John Morrison would be working separate brands.

Maryse is still rehabilitating her knee following surgery in July. She is a couple of week’s away from stepping foot in a ring. During her down time she has been taking acting classes in Los Angeles.

Jim Ross confirmed on his website that his contract expires in December.
He wrote: “There have been no serious negotiations but WWE seems to want me to stick around and I prefer to do so as well. We’ll see how the negotiations proceed. I am fortunate that I have many options that have nothing to do with wrestling. Time will tell but don’t believe every thing you read about matters such as this.” He also noted watching the TNA show last week which was the Global Impact special taped in January at the Tokyo Dome: “I’m not 100% sure what TNA got out of the Japanese deal but it did not blow me away and simply came off as a TV show from a unique locale.”

Ted DiBiase wrote a letter to Georgie Makopoulos in response to the interview Paul Roma gave calling him “the devil”. He said he was honest about his past in his book and was happy to work again with WWE. He
wrote: “The truth is, the WWE has changed incredibly since my wrestling days. The work schedule is not as demanding overall, and the compensation is much better. Also, a state of the art drug testing policy brings accountability into the business that wasn’t there before.
People getting into the WWE now, know that there is zero tolerance for steroid and drug abuse. If I hadn’t seen the changes I would never have given my son my blessing to go into the business. The programming, by the way, is once again, totally PG rated. The truth is, I’m still very much sold out to Jesus Christ. I don’t think Vince McMahon is evil or the devil. I think he’s a very shrewd business man. He’s also the guy responsible for the unbelievable fan base that professional wrestling enjoys today on a world wide scale. Please tell Paul Roma that’s he’s got it wrong all the way around, including how much I’m paid for going back and making an appearance. And the Million Dollar Man, well, that would be my son in the not so distant future!”

25-year-old indy wrestler Zach Porter who wrestled in the Midwest as
Napalm was shot and killed over the weekend in Lebanon, MO. The Laclede
County Sheriff’s Office said Monday that Josh Reyes, 23, Steven Pyykola,
18, Jacky Wong, 21, and a 16-year-old that cannot be named for legal
reasons, were charged with first-degree murder in the death of Porter,
who had began dating Reyes’ former girlfriend, Miranda Smith. The
suspects were also charged with the first-degree murder of Miranda
Smith’s father and step-mom; Jeffrey Smith, 51 and Glenda Smith, 48.
Porter was shot several times at his girlfriends apartment late Friday
night. He was taken to a local hospital but doctors could not save him.
Minutes after the shooting a neighbor who was asked by Miranda Smith to
check on her parents found their bodies at their home near Phillipsburg.
Both had been shot to death earlier in the evening. A probable cause
statement revealed that the suspects had conspired to kill Miranda
Smith’s grandparents too, but they could not find the grandparents’
home.

Laclede County Sheriff Richard Wrinkle said that Jacky Wong purchased
two 9mm guns used in the killings on Friday afternoon because he was the
only one of the suspects who was eligible to purchase a gun because he
is over 21, and didn’t have a felony conviction or a request for a
restraining order filed against him. Wong told investigators that he
purchased the guns for Reyes. He said in the days leading up to the
killings, Reyes had told him that he wanted to kill Miranda Smith over
custody issues and because she was dating a new man. Online court
records show three separate occasions since 2007 in which someone,
likely Miranda Smith, asked a judge for orders of protection against
Reyes. Wong also told investigators that he had purchased three black
hooded pullovers, three pairs of black gloves, three black ski masks,
and a pair of black goggles all allegedly used in the killings. The
adult suspects are currently being held in the Laclede County jail
without bond waiting to be to be arraigned while the 16-year-old has
been transferred to the custody of juvenile authorities. Miranda Smith
left a message on Porter’s Facebook Saturday that read: “To everyone who
knew Zach, I am so sorry. He was taken along with my parents early this
morning. I love you Zach, and know you’re looking down on everyone you
loved.” Porter is survived by his sons, Derrik and Andrew Porter, his
parents Diane and Don Porter, his brother Daryl and sister Hannah.

Torrie Wilson wrote on her Twitter page last night that she was
hospitalized and nearly died. She wrote: “Finally leaving the emergency
room after a HUGE scare! Thought I was headin (sic) up to heaven…
thanks for lettn (sic) me stay a bit longer Jesus!” She added that she
had a bad reaction to some medication but is doing much better now.
